How do you Play Pot Limit Omaha? Part 2 – Pre-flop
It’s been mentioned that the commencement hands in PLO are close to each other in terms of value. It’s not reasonable to place a hefty part of your pot if you don’t have a big hand to contend with. The reason for this thought is that anything may pop when the flop is turned and not all the time you’re not on the positive side of luck.
